          <hcontainer name="clause" eId="schedule-1__clause-85">
            <num>85</num>
            <heading>Licence charges</heading>
            <content>
              <p>Grant of licence</p>
              <p>Renewal of licence</p>
            </content>
            <hcontainer name="subclause" eId="schedule-1__clause-85__subclause-1">
              <num>1</num>
              <content>
                <p>A warehouse licence charge is payable in respect of the grant of a warehouse licence by the person or partnership seeking the grant.</p>
              </content>
            </hcontainer>
            <hcontainer name="subclause" eId="schedule-1__clause-85__subclause-2">
              <num>2</num>
              <content>
                <p>A person or partnership liable to pay a warehouse licence charge in respect of the grant of a warehouse licence must pay the charge in accordance with <ref href="#sec-85A">section 85A</ref>.</p>
              </content>
            </hcontainer>
            <hcontainer name="subclause" eId="schedule-1__clause-85__subclause-3">
              <num>3</num>
              <content>
                <p>A warehouse licence charge is payable in respect of the renewal of a warehouse licence by the holder of the licence.</p>
              </content>
            </hcontainer>
            <hcontainer name="subclause" eId="schedule-1__clause-85__subclause-4">
              <num>4</num>
              <content>
                <p>The holder of a warehouse licence liable to pay a warehouse licence charge in respect of the renewal of the warehouse licence must pay the charge in accordance with <ref href="#sec-85A">section 85A</ref>.</p>
              </content>
            </hcontainer>
          </hcontainer>
          <hcontainer name="clause" eId="schedule-1__clause-85A">
            <num>85A</num>
            <heading>Payment of warehouse licence charge</heading>
            <hcontainer name="subclause" eId="schedule-1__clause-85A__subclause-1">
              <num>1</num>
              <content>
                <p>A warehouse licence charge in respect of the grant, or the renewal, of a warehouse licence must be paid in accordance with the regulations.</p>
              </content>
            </hcontainer>
            <hcontainer name="subclause" eId="schedule-1__clause-85A__subclause-2">
              <num>2</num>
              <content>
                <p>Without limiting subsection (1), the regulations may make provision for and in relation to the following:</p>
              </content>
            </hcontainer>
            <paragraph eId="schedule-1__clause-85A__para-a">
              <num>a</num>
              <content>
                <p>the payment of the charge in instalments;</p>
              </content>
            </paragraph>
            <paragraph eId="schedule-1__clause-85A__para-b">
              <num>b</num>
              <content>
                <p>the day or days before the end of which the charge, or instalments of the charge, must be paid.</p>
              </content>
            </paragraph>
          </hcontainer>

          <hcontainer name="clause" eId="schedule-1__clause-183CJA">
            <num>183CJA</num>
            <heading>Licence charges</heading>
            <content>
              <p>Grant of licence</p>
              <p>Renewal of licence</p>
            </content>
            <hcontainer name="subclause" eId="schedule-1__clause-183CJA__subclause-1">
              <num>1</num>
              <content>
                <p>A customs broker licence charge is payable in respect of the grant of a broker’s licence by the person seeking the grant.</p>
              </content>
            </hcontainer>
            <hcontainer name="subclause" eId="schedule-1__clause-183CJA__subclause-2">
              <num>2</num>
              <content>
                <p>A person liable to pay a customs broker licence charge in respect of the grant of a broker’s licence must pay the charge before the end of the day the licence comes into force.</p>
              </content>
            </hcontainer>
            <hcontainer name="subclause" eId="schedule-1__clause-183CJA__subclause-3">
              <num>3</num>
              <content>
                <p>A customs broker licence charge is payable in respect of the renewal of a broker’s licence by the holder of the licence.</p>
              </content>
            </hcontainer>
            <hcontainer name="subclause" eId="schedule-1__clause-183CJA__subclause-4">
              <num>4</num>
              <content>
                <p>The holder of a broker’s licence liable to pay a customs broker licence charge in respect of the renewal of the broker’s licence must pay the charge before the end of the day the renewal of the licence comes into force.</p>
              </content>
            </hcontainer>
          </hcontainer>
